ZKP volume 1 published on Greyscale

I just finished editing the first volume of the ZKP re-edition series, available from today through Greyscale Press / lulu.com. ZKP — Zentral Komitee Proceedings — was a xerox zine/reader compiled by contributors of the Nettime mailing-list, and distributed at tactical media events between 1995 – ’97.
